Abstract (EN)
The goal of this study is to analyse how women concerning politics driven by governments in Turkey between the periods of 1990 – 2007 and the decisions taken are reflected to Turkish print media, specific to newsletters. The news headlines, texts and visuals of the three newspapers addressing different circles were analyzed in the context of discourse analysis and interpreted in accordance with the perspective of patriarchal theory and women's studies. While reflecting important issues from the agenda of the country to the public, the newspapers, which can reach millions of people even with a single daily edition, reproduce gender inequality and maintain patriarchal society. They give the society's expectation from women as a natural phenomenon, make influence on the readers' thoughts and perpetually renew this practice. The society gives the expectation of the woman like a natural situation in the news, affects the reader's thoughts and this process is constantly renewed. Based on this framework, the women discourse production patterns of the Milliyet, Cumhuriyet and Hürriyet newspapers are examined and reached the conclusion that they had different attitudes from each other. As a conclusion, the construction of the patriarchal order and gender inequality of these three newspapers has been clarified. Keywords: Women Politics, Governments, Government Media Relationship, Printed Media.
